Assessing Old School Plumbing: Start With an Audit

Assessing old school plumbing systems is a critical first step when considering cost-effective replacements. These heritage structures often house pipes and fixtures that, while historic, may be inefficient or even hazardous. A comprehensive audit involves meticulously examining every element of the system to identify both immediate issues and potential future problems. For example, lead pipes, once common in older schools, pose significant health risks and require immediate attention.

Expert plumbers equipped with advanced diagnostic tools play a vital role here. They can detect weak spots, including corroded joints, rusted pipes, and outdated drainage systems that contribute to water wastage. Take, for instance, a school in Pittsburgh where an old drain repair revealed a hidden plumbing network dating back decades. Such discoveries underscore the need for careful assessment before replacing old school plumbing.

During this audit, professionals also evaluate water pressure, identify leaks, and assess the overall condition of fixtures. Fix school toilet issues, such as constant running or weak flushes, can be early indicators of larger problems. Data from local plumbing services in Pittsburgh shows that proactive audits often reveal a 20-30% reduction in unexpected repair costs within the first year after replacing outdated school plumbing. This underscores the importance of a thorough initial assessment before embarking on any replacement project.

The actionable advice is clear: engage a qualified plumber to conduct a detailed audit, especially if your school building has not undergone significant plumbing upgrades in decades. By addressing these issues proactively, schools can ensure safe drinking water, reduce utility expenses, and foster an environment where students and staff are comfortable and healthy.

Cost-Effective Solutions for School Plumbing Upgrades

Upgrading school plumbing doesn't have to be an expensive proposition. Many traditional methods of school plumbing repair and replacement can be cost-ineffective and environmentally unfriendly. However, adopting eco-friendly solutions and implementing preventative measures can significantly reduce both financial burdens and environmental impact. For instance, expanding on the use of corrosion-resistant materials, such as PEX (cross-linked polyethylene), can prevent costly disasters caused by rusted or burst pipes common in old school plumbing systems. This durable material is easier to install, requires less maintenance, and reduces the need for frequent repairs, thereby saving schools money in the long term.

Moreover, integrating green plumbing practices offers multiple benefits. Schools can implement water-saving fixtures like low-flow toilets and aerators, reducing water consumption by up to 40%. This not only minimizes operational costs but also conserves this precious resource. Additionally, the installation of solar-powered water heating systems or heat pumps can further reduce energy expenses associated with traditional heating methods. While upfront costs may be higher, these eco-friendly solutions pay dividends over time through lower utility bills and reduced carbon footprints.

Preventing school pipeline disasters is paramount for maintaining safe learning environments. Regular maintenance checks, including inspection of expansion tanks, are crucial. These tanks mitigate pressure fluctuations in plumbing systems, preventing potential damage or leaks. Repairs or replacements should be handled by professionals who can identify issues like corrosion, leaks, or blockages early on. By adopting a proactive approach and choosing eco-friendly solutions, schools can ensure the longevity of their plumbing systems while promoting sustainability for future generations.
